Hadoopジョブへのログインはどのように機能しますか?SLF4JとLogbackを使用して、すべてのログ出力を1か所で確認するにはどのような構成が必要ですか?HadoopジョブのSTDOUTはJobTrackerによって照合されますか?
1534 次
1 に答える
2
各データノードのログディレクトリには、サブディレクトリが含まれていますuserlogs
。これには、最近のマップタスクの試行のサブディレクトリが含まれています。これは、マップタスクのインスタンスごとです。タスクの試行にはその名前にjob-idが含まれているため、特定のジョブによって作成されたログを確認できます。
タスク試行ディレクトリには、次のファイルが含まれています。
- stderr
- stdout
- syslog
これらには、それぞれの出力が含まれています。
リストされたジョブからそのタスクに移動し、タスクをクリックしてその出力を選択することにより、JobTrackerWeb-GUIからタスクログにアクセスできます。
于 2012-07-06T08:30:54.973 に答える